20140314 TZCA Arusha
The court found that the High Court judgment was delivered on 23rd July 2012 and not 2nd October 2012 as claimed by the appellant. Since the notice of appeal was lodged on 5th October 2012, it was outside the prescribed 30-day period, and no extension of time had been sought. The appeal was therefore incompetent for non-compliance with Rule 68(1).

Legal Issues
- 1 Whether the notice of appeal was lodged within the prescribed time under Rule 68(1) of the Court of Appeal Rules, 2009
- 2 Whether the High Court judgment was delivered on 23rd July 2012 or 2nd October 2012
Ratio Decidendi
The court found that the High Court judgment was delivered on 23rd July 2012 and not 2nd October 2012 as claimed by the appellant. Since the notice of appeal was lodged on 5th October 2012, it was outside the prescribed 30-day period, and no extension of time had been sought. The appeal was therefore incompetent for non-compliance with Rule 68(1).
Court Disposition
appeal struck out
Orders
- The preliminary objection is upheld.
- The notice of appeal lodged by the appellant on 5th October 2012 is struck out.
